A hundred and forty years of alterations sit under the current kitchen, and the worktop is what has to sit flat on top of all of it. Almost everything that makes a fitting day hard is a property of the building rather than of the stone. The route is walked before the first lift.

Dense Victorian terraces with narrow rear kitchens, usually a 2.6-3.2m single run in the back addition, and a lot of two-flat conversions where the ground floor kitchen opens to the garden and the upper flat's kitchen sits over it. Small footprints mean every millimetre of run counts. That hallway turn into the rear addition is the deciding factor here, and it is why so many Penge runs are made as two pieces with a joint even when a single length would fit the wall.

Cornice, picture rails and deep skirting survive in converted rooms, so the run stands off the wall and the back edge follows the units rather than the plaster. We measure the front door, the hall width and the turn into the kitchen before anything comes off the van, because a 3m piece has to swing through that corner on edge and stone does not bend to help you. Getting stone into the room

No off-street parking on most streets, a controlled parking zone, and terraces with no side access at all, so slabs come through the front door, down the hall and round a 90-degree turn into the back addition.

A controlled parking zone means either a visitor permit sorted in advance or a suspended bay, and a suspension is applied for days ahead rather than on the morning. The fitting slot is set around it, which is why we ask about it when the date is booked and not before we leave the yard. We would rather ask than guess.
